Product Overview

Category

The MCP621ST-E/OT belongs to the category of operational amplifiers (op-amps).

Use

This product is commonly used in electronic circuits for amplifying and processing analog signals.

Characteristics

  • Low input offset voltage
  • Rail-to-rail input and output operation
  • Low quiescent current
  • Wide supply voltage range
  • Small package size

Package

The MCP621ST-E/OT is available in a small SOT-23 package, which is suitable for space-constrained applications.

Essence

The essence of this product lies in its ability to amplify and process analog signals accurately and efficiently.

Packaging/Quantity

The MCP621ST-E/OT is typically packaged in reels containing 3000 units per reel.

Specifications

  • Input Offset Voltage: 1.5 mV (maximum)
  • Supply Voltage Range: 2.7V to 6.0V
  • Quiescent Current: 900 µA (maximum)
  • Gain Bandwidth Product: 10 MHz (typical)
  • Slew Rate: 3.5 V/µs (typical)
  • Operating Temperature Range: -40°C to +125°C

Detailed Pin Configuration

The MCP621ST-E/OT has a total of 5 pins:

  1. V+ (Positive Power Supply)
  2. V- (Negative Power Supply)
  3. IN- (Inverting Input)
  4. IN+ (Non-Inverting Input)
  5. OUT (Output)
